Key Features to Consider Before Buying a Rail
The most critical factor in any magnetic rail is the strength and type of the magnet used. Rare-earth (neodymium) magnets offer the highest pull-to-weight ratio, which is essential if you plan on mounting the rail vertically or on the underside of a hood. Ferrite magnets are cheaper but often lack the strength to hold heavy deep-well sockets during movement or vibration.
- Rail Material: Aluminum rails are lightweight and rust-proof, making them ideal for damp barn environments. Plastic rails are more affordable and won’t scratch tools, but they can become brittle in extreme cold.
- Capacity and Spacing: Ensure the rail has enough “pegs” or slots for your full set, and check that the spacing allows for the wider diameter of impact sockets.
- Base Protection: Look for rails with a rubberized or foam-covered base to prevent the magnet from marring the finish of your toolbox or the bodywork of your tractor.
Another consideration is the height profile of the rail. If you store your tools in the thin top drawer of a rolling chest, a tall rail might prevent the drawer from closing once the sockets are attached. Measure the clearance of your storage area before committing to a specific brand or style.
Matching Socket Organizers to Metric and SAE Tools
Modern hobby farms usually require a mix of Metric and SAE (Standard) tools. Older American-made implements and vintage tractors rely heavily on SAE sizes, while almost all modern compact tractors and utility vehicles are built using Metric fasteners. Keeping these two systems separate is vital for efficiency, as mistaking one for the other leads to stripped bolt heads and wasted time.
Most top-tier manufacturers offer color-coded rails to solve this problem visually. Using Red for SAE and Blue for Metric is the industry standard that allows you to reach for the correct set instinctively. If a manufacturer doesn’t offer colors, look for rails that include high-contrast size markings printed directly on the base or the clips.
For the most efficient workflow, consider grouping your rails by the frequency of use rather than just size. Keep a dedicated “maintenance rail” that holds the specific Metric and SAE sockets required for your most common tasks, like changing the blades on a brush hog or adjusting a fence tensioner. This specialized approach reduces the number of tools you have to manage for routine chores.
Best Mounting Practices for Easy Tool Access
The beauty of a magnetic rail is that it frees you from the constraints of a flat drawer. You can mount these rails to the side of a tool chest, onto a steel pegboard, or even directly onto the frame of a stationary piece of shop equipment like a drill press. Vertical mounting keeps the tools at eye level, which reduces back strain and makes it easier to spot a missing socket.
When mounting vertically, always place the largest and heaviest sockets at the bottom of the rail. This lowers the center of gravity and reduces the leverage acting on the magnet, making it less likely that the entire rail will slide down the mounting surface. If the rail feels “slick,” cleaning the mounting surface with a degreaser will significantly improve the magnet’s grip.
For mobile applications, such as a service cart used for moving around a large tractor, mount the rails horizontally. While the magnets are strong, the jarring motion of a cart over a cracked shop floor can eventually dislodge a heavy socket if it’s hanging sideways. Horizontal mounting uses gravity as an ally rather than an enemy.
Cleaning Metal Shavings to Maintain Magnet Strength
Magnets are natural “grit magnets,” attracting every stray shard of metal, grinding dust, and sliver of steel in the shop. Over time, this build-up of metal shavings creates a barrier between the magnet and the socket, significantly reducing the holding power. Furthermore, these shavings can act like sandpaper, scratching your tools and the surfaces you mount the rails on.
To clean your rails, avoid using a wire brush, as this will only contribute more debris. Instead, use a high-pressure air nozzle to blow away loose dust, or use a piece of strong adhesive tape to “lift” the shavings off the magnetic surface. For stubborn grease mixed with metal dust, a microfiber cloth dampened with a mild degreaser is the most effective tool.
Regular maintenance of your magnetic rails should be part of your seasonal shop cleanup. A clean magnet ensures that your 1/2-inch deep-well socket doesn’t fall off and crack a toe or disappear into the depths of a dark engine bay. Taking five minutes to wipe down your rails every few months preserves the life of the magnets and keeps your tool organization system functioning at peak performance.
